Why Dry Winter Air Can Make Home Comfort a Challenge

Cold New England winters often bring more than just frigid temperatures – they also deliver dry, irritating indoor air.

When humidity levels drop too low, homeowners may notice scratchy throats, dry skin, static electricity, and increased dust. Even wood floors, trim, and furniture can suffer by expanding and contracting until cracks appear. Installing a whole-house humidifier provides moisture evenly through your home, restoring balance and comfort in every room.

Is Your Home Too Dry? Here Are the Signs

Dry winter air affects every home differently, but humidity levels often drop much lower than most people realize, sometimes below 20 percent indoors.

Ideally, your home should stay between 30 and 50 percent. When levels dip too low, you’ll start to notice a few clear signs.

If your family experiences itchiness, cracked skin, or irritated eyes during the winter, low humidity may be to blame. A whole-house humidifier helps keep moisture at healthy levels.

Static shocks on carpets or doorknobs aren’t just annoying; they’re a classic sign of overly dry indoor air. Adding moisture balances the air and reduces static buildup.

Hardwood floors, cabinets, and wooden furniture can shrink or crack when humidity drops. Maintaining stable moisture levels helps protect your home’s finishes.

Dry air can also irritate the throat, sinuses, and nasal passages, especially when the heat runs constantly on chill days. Humidification adds gentle moisture that improves comfort.

Whole-House vs. Portable Humidifiers: What’s the Difference?

Dealing with dry air? If you’ve started to look around at options for humidification systems, you’ve probably noticed that you have two main options.

Both whole-house and portable humidifiers can provide your home with benefits, but there are a few differences between the two that make each ideal for different circumstances. Here’s what you should consider when choosing between whole-house and portable humidifiers:

Whole-house humidifiers are designed to treat the air throughout your entire home by working directly with your HVAC system. That means every room benefits from consistent humidity. Portable humidifiers, on the other hand, are best suited for single rooms or small areas, which can leave the rest of your home feeling just as dry as before.

A whole-house humidifier is professionally installed and integrated into your existing HVAC system, so once it’s in place, it works automatically. Portable units require no installation, but they do need to be filled, placed, and adjusted manually. That can be convenient short-term, but it often becomes a daily task.

Whole-house systems need periodic filter or pad changes, typically handled during routine HVAC maintenance. Portable humidifiers require much more hands-on care, including frequent refilling, regular cleaning, and close attention to prevent mold or mineral buildup.

Frequently Asked Questions About Whole-House Humidifier Installation

How does a whole-house humidifier work?

A whole-house humidifier connects directly to your HVAC system and adds moisture to the air as it moves through your ducts. This ensures balanced humidity levels in every room without the need to manage multiple portable units.

Will a whole-house humidifier increase my energy bills?

In most cases, a whole-house humidifier has a very minimal impact on energy use. In fact, proper humidity can make your home feel warmer, which may help you run your heating system less often.

How long does installation usually take?

Most whole-house humidifier installations can be completed in just a few hours. GEM’s technicians handle everything on-site so your system is up and running the same day.
